For you to get to know me a little better, here’s some things I believe when it comes to food:
-
Food should be enjoyed (how I came up with the name for my business)
-
There are no such thing as “good” and “bad” foods. Food is just food
-
You shouldn’t have to “earn” your food
-
Finding a better relationship with food will free you from those “guilt” feelings associated with food
-
There is no “best diet.” There is just the best way for you (individually) to eat so that you feel well and perform the way you want to perform
-
If you want the cookie, eat the dang cookie 🍪. Restricting yourself completely from your cravings will end with you craving it more and overeating on it anyway (I’ve learned this the hard way)
-
If ranch dressing helps you eat your vegetables, eat the ranch dressing
-
Good nutrition should feel more like a lifestyle, and less like a diet
